Before reviewing changes to Inklet, our printer-spooler microservice, note that job ordering is guaranteed per-queue but not globally; several past regressions came from assuming otherwise. Pay particular attention to the retry path, which must stay idempotent. The full architecture notes and invariants checklist are maintained on the internal page below.

runbook for tagep-fajof: https://rundeck.nelvrolabs.test/pipeline

Off-site run checklist — records team

☐ Item 4: Score sheets, Draskell Regional Chess Final. Grab the grey folder from the arbiter's cabinet in the Pellmore annex — all 48 sheets should be inside, rubber-banded by round. Double-check round 7 is there; it went missing once before and nobody wants a repeat. Seal the folder in the usual envelope before the courier arrives. Hand-over goes as stated on the next line.

dispatch memo: the sorius tamius courier leaves the praeth ledger at gate 4873 under passcode 928014

Attendees: Department heads, convened by T. Wendrake.

The renewal of our commercial coverage with Aldgrove Mutual was reviewed. Premiums rise eight percent, driven by expanded liability terms for the Corbyn Mills facility. Finance confirmed the increase fits within the approved budget envelope. Action: department heads to confirm asset schedules by month-end so the binder can be executed. Claims history was noted as favourable, which supported negotiating leverage. A confidential note on related business plans follows below.

board note of hafop-tagug: Headcount on the Holion team goes from 27 to 94 by the end of February. Gross margin on Holion came in at 45 percent against a plan of 65 percent.